Čo je epic v Agile? Definícia, príklady a najlepšie postupy


V iteratívnom vývoji slúži veľká položka kontajnera na zlúčenie skupiny okolo spoločného obchodného cieľa. Tento stavebný blok tiež pomáha organizovať prácu, udržiava skupinu zameranú, zabraňuje tomu, aby sa tím preplnil úlohami, ktoré nemôžu byť dokončené ďalej. Dobre opísaná položka kontajnera transformuje vágne požiadavky na konkrétny plán, vrátane merateľných výsledkov, kritérií akceptácie, plus cesty na dodanie hodnoty rýchlo.
Rozdeľte tento kontajner na menšie, hodnotné kúsky, ktoré odomykajú obchodné výhody postupne. Každá položka je konkrétnym kusom pre skupinu, aby ho vzala, umožňuje sledovanie pokroku, s explicitnými kritériami akceptácie, takže používatelia dostanú hodnotu skôr ako neskôr.
Pre ľudí zapojených sa zhodnite na rolách, očakávaniach, plus spoločnom rytme. Vlastník obchodu, skupina vývojárov, testerov, analytikov spolupracuje na dosažení míľnikov, zabezpečuje prístup k potrebným informáciám, udržiavajú krátke slučky spätnej väzby. Použite ľahký sledovací mechanizmus na udržanie skupiny informovanej o pokroku, rizikách, požiadavkách na zmeny; to pomáha predchádzať preplneným backlogue.
Prioritizujte nasledujúce míľniky, ktoré dodávajú hmatateľnú hodnotu zákazníkom, prístupnejšie ako objemné roadmapy. Jasný funkčný kontajner znižuje preťaženie backlogu, udržiava prístup k informáciám zvládnuteľný, pomáha obchodným jednotkám porovnávať možnosti pre investície. Proces zostáva flexibilný; tímy iterujú, upravujú rozsah, upravili by sa na základe učenia sa, aby predchádzali preplnenému backlogu.
Epic v Agile: Praktický prehľad
Odporúčanie: Formulujte vrchný strategický výsledok ako jednu dobre ohraničenú dodávku, priraďte menovaného vlastníka, naplánujte konkrétnu cestu, ktorá sa zmestí do 2–4 iterácií. Tento kontext vedie stakeholderov, umožňuje skorú hodnotu, udržiava očakávania realistické.
Rozložte túto kotvu na malý zoznam položiek používateľa; každá položka nesie detaily ako hodnota, kritériá akceptácie, plus poznámku o nefunkčných požiadavkách; zabezpečte malý rozsah, jasné vlastníctvo; definujte hranicu fázy pre každú položku.
Dokumentujte očakávania investícií pre zapojených; spojte hodnotu s merateľným výsledkom, ktorý je dôležitý pre stakeholderov; udržiavajte plný rozsah, ktorý zostane v typicky niekoľkých sprintoch; vyhnite sa dlhším cyklom; potom prehodnoťte.
V rámci riadenia scrum; rezervujte venovaného vlastníka; udržiavajte zoznam dodávok; zhodnite sa so strategickým cieľom; sledujte pokrok prostredníctvom stopy workflow; monitorujte míľniky; upravujte priority, ako sa objavuje nový kontext.
čo je jediná dodávka pre každú položku; ako prispieva k celkovému výsledku; ktorí stakeholderi dostávajú aktualizácie?
Opíšte, ako práca preteká z jednej fázy do druhej; typicky vlastník validuje hodnotu proti kritériám akceptácie; potom tím zatvorí položku; v tejto fáze máte viditeľnosť do pokroku; merajte hodnotu prostredníctvom míľnikov; zbierajte spätnú väzbu od ľudí; stakeholderi dostávajú aktualizácie.
Nefunkčné pokrytie zahrnuté v každej položke; naplánujte výkon, bezpečnosť, prístupnosť, interoperabilitu; vytvorte testovacie skripty; definujte kritériá akceptácie.
V súhrne, riadený, dobre ohraničený náčrt, ktorý prekladá strategický zámer do konkrétnych krokov, prináša predvídateľnú hodnotu; jasnejší kontext pre ľudí; silnejšie zlúčenie stakeholderov naprieč programom.
Definícia: Čo sa kvalifikuje ako epic v Agile projektoch
podpora od vedenia je dôležitá na udržanie zlúčenia a odstránenie blokátorov. Začnite s vysokou úrovňou iniciatívy, ktorá sa zhoduje s obchodným cieľom a trvá približne 4–8 týždňov. Pomenujte ju, uveďte jej účel a načrtnite budúcu hodnotu, aby stakeholdrom pomohlo pochopiť, prečo je dôležitá. Tento prístup poskytuje jasnú cestu pre spoluprácu a pomáha tímom koordinovať ich prácu.
- Vysoká úroveň rozsahu: kontajner pre súvisiace schopnosti, ktoré sa rozdeľujú na časti a funkcie; detaily nasledujú neskôr.
- Meno a cieľ: jedinečné meno; stručné vyhlásenie o obchodnom dopade; budúca hodnota.
- Vlastníctvo a spolupráca: priradené cross-funkčnej skupine; podporuje spoluprácu naprieč stakeholdrami.
- Časový horizont a termíny: trvá týždne; termíny mapujú na roadmapu a plány vydaní.
- Plán rozkladu: plán na rozdelenie na funkcie a úlohy; pridajte detaily neskôr.
- Merateľné výsledky: kritériá úspechu; metriky na sledovanie dopadu.
- Riziko a závislosti: zachyťte závislosti; naplánujte riešenie blokátorov.
Často sa rozsah rozdeľuje na menšie časti, ktoré môžu byť riešené rôznymi skupinami, zatiaľ čo jadrový cieľ zostáva jasný pre všetkých stakeholderov. Tieto časti tvoria stavebný blok pre budúce vydania.
- Vyberte meno a spojte ho s budúcou hodnotou pre ich stakeholderov.
- Opíšte vysokú úroveň cieľa a časť, ktorú sa snaží dosiahnuť, bez detailovania každej úlohy.
- Rozdeľte iniciatívu na stavebné bloky (časti); každý blok mapuje na viacero user stories.
- Priraďte vlastníkov a termíny; zabezpečte spoluprácu medzi tímami.
- Pripravte sa na pridanie detailov neskôr; rozložte, kým sa nestane akčnými úlohami.
Epic vs. user story, feature alebo capability
Rozdeľte širokú iniciatívu na zvládnuteľné položky úloh; použite vizuálnu dosku na sledovanie zmien, poskytujúcu najjednoduchší spôsob monitorovania pokroku bez preťaženia tímov.
Postupujte s položkou práce kontajnera ako zbierkou user stories, funkcií alebo schopností; tento prístup objasňuje rozsah, udržiava závislosti viditeľné, zachováva flexibilné workflow; tieto veci zostávajú transparentné.
Rozdeľte veľké položky na úrovne fáz úloh: fáza jedna, fáza dve, fáza tri. Každá fáza prináša konkrétny výsledok, potrebu zdrojov, odhad času; zatiaľ čo to pomáha jasnosti, záťaže zostávajú zvládnuteľné.
Nefunkčné požiadavky si zaslúžia explicitnú viditeľnosť; postupujte s nimi ako s oddelenými testovacími kritériami v každej fáze.
Porovnanie s funkciou alebo schopnosťou: funkcie dodávajú hodnotu používateľovi; schopnosti opisujú správanie systému. Rôzne výsledky sa objavujú naprieč inštanciami.
Metriky pokroku: použite zjednodušenú vizuálnu skóre tabuľku, s míľnikmi vyššie; spôsoby merania zahŕňajú zmeny, blokátory, využitie zdrojov, zlepšené výsledky.
tu je stručný sprievodca pre aplikovanie tohto kurzu: písanie krátkych popisov úloh, udržiavanie širokých cieľov, udržiavanie flexibilných workflow; ďalšie rafinovanie backlogu by mohlo vyžadovať zlúčenie zdrojov naprieč tímami.
Ako napísať dobre definované epic vyhlásenie a kritériá akceptácie
Celkovo začnite s vysokou úrovňou cieľa jasne spojeným s hodnotou používateľa. Najjednoduchší prístup je vytvoriť jednu stručnú vetu opisujúcu, kto profituje, zmenu dodanú, prečo je dôležitá. Vytvorenie tohto cieľa v ľahkej šablóne pomáha zlúčenie naprieč tímami. Pod týmto prístupom dokumentácia zostáva ľahká.
Premeňte vysokú úroveň cieľa na merateľné výsledky vhodné na sledovanie v vašom systéme. Kritériá akceptácie by mali byť explicitné; testovateľné; overiteľné. Použite štruktúru Given-When-Then na ilustrovanie každého kritéria; tento formát objasňuje očakávané správanie.
V portfóliách epics typicky fungujú ako cieľom riadené kontajnery v väčšine softvérových systémov.
Pre flow prihlásenia na webovej stránke v väčšine softvérových projektov definujte vzorovú sadu kritérií akceptácie smerom k bezpečnosti, výkonu, prístupnosti.
Keďže priority sa menia v podnikoch, udržiavajte kritériá kompaktné; typicky niekoľko riadkov na položku, prah; test.
Určite hranice rozsahu, aby ste predišli plazeniu záťaže; použite jednu položku backlogu v systéme, zdieľanú referenciu pre tímy.
Choďte so zjednodušenou šablónou: titul; cieľ; metriky úspechu; obmedzenia; vlastníci.
Nakoniec, publikujte to v nástroji na sledovanie webovej stránky; aktualizujte po recenziách; urobte výstup viditeľným pre nich; pozvite pomoc od product manažérov, vývojárov, QA.
Udržiavajte jazyk jasný; vyhnite sa vágne termínom; použite významné prahy, konkrétne merania; minimalizujte úsilie.
Na finalizáciu udržiavajte ľahký workflow: vytvorte návrhy, cirkulujte na recenziu, finalizujte v jednom cykle sprintu; nekomplikujte nad mieru.
Techniky na rozklad epics na menšie položky práce
Rozdeľte veľkú iniciatívu na malé, nezávislé položky, ktoré dodávajú hodnotu od konca do konca. Položky sú definované v hierarchickej štruktúre s jasným titulom pre každý kus, vytvárajúc digitálny obrázok cesty, ktorá predchádza dodaniu. Tento uľahčujúci prístup zrýchľuje plánovanie, poskytuje transparentný časový plán, pomáha dokončovať míľniky bez churnu.
Existujú tri vzory rozkladu: hierarchické rolovanie podľa rozsahu; vertikálne rezy naprieč vrstvami; rodiny funkcií s jasnými kritériami akceptácie. Hierarchické plánovanie mapuje projekty do stromu: koreňová položka, schopnosti úrovne 1, komponenty úrovne 2, úlohy úrovne 3, rozsah od koreňa po list. Každá úroveň má meno, ktoré objasňuje rozsah. Každá položka nesie definovaný rozsah, merateľný výsledok, malú veľkosť, titul.
Vertikálne rezy dodávajú end-to-end hodnotu v rámci sprintu; cross-funkčná dodávka sa stáva viditeľnou; odhad sa stáva spoľahlivejším; backlog zostáva štíhly.
Oddelte technické úlohy od položiek smerujúcich k používateľovi; tento rozdelenie uľahčuje prioritizáciu, znižuje riziko, objasňuje zameranie.
Spikes riešia neznáme riziká; časovo ohraničené; produkujú definovaný výsledok ako PoC alebo zistenia; backlog sa osvieži novým rozsahom po každom spike.
Po mapovaní organizujte backlog na zníženie preplnených zoznamov; aplikujte konvenciu pomenovania, ktorá produkuje jasný titul; použite jediný obrázok nad doskou na vedenie plánovania; zabezpečenie zamerania na hodnotu. Rôzne projekty sa spoliehajú na tento prístup na prispievanie hodnoty skoro; riadenie slučiek spätnej väzby; prelomenie reťazcov závislostí.
| Technika | Cieľ | Výstup |
|---|---|---|
| Hierarchický rozklad | Definujte rozsah s koreňovým menom; rozsah do úrovní | Strom backlogu; položky s titulom nad každým uzlom |
| Vertikálne krájanie | Dodajte end-to-end hodnotu v rámci jedného vydania | Malé, testovateľné incrementy; časová os zarovnaná |
| Spikes pre neznáme | Zmiernite riziko; získajte rýchle učenie | Definovaná dodávka spike; zistenia; ďalšie kroky v backlogu |
| Pomenovanie; organizovanie backlogu | Znížte preplnený backlog; zlepšite jasnosť | Položky pomenované s titulom; obrázok viditeľný; projekty môžu pokračovať |
Reálne príklady epics naprieč doménami
Začnite zriadením zdieľanej iniciatívy dodávajúcej viditeľnú hodnotu v rámci 12 týždňov; načrtnite fázové brány; priraďte manažérov; alokujte rozpočet; vytvorte vizuálnu roadmapu prístupnú stakeholderom; nastavte metriky smerom k merateľnému dopadu; pomôžte tímom zostať zlúčenými; pretože slučky spätnej väzby stiahnu dodávku; rozhodujte rýchlejšie.
V softvéri fintech, multi-sprint iniciatíva na integráciu platobnej brány; KYC kontroly; detekcia podvodov; reportovanie; rozdeľuje rozsah na moduly: platby; dodržiavanie; riziko; analýza; dodajte incrementálnu hodnotu zákazníkom; rozpočet podporuje objednané vydania; manažéri koordinujú s product vlastníkmi; vizuálne dashboardy ukazujú stav; stakeholderi recenzujú na fázových bránach; metriky sledujú dopad na príjmy; zníženie rizika; odstránené fľaše krku; potom ďalší increment.
V zdravotníctve, iniciatíva na upgrade pacientovho portálu na umožnenie telehealth plánovania; výmena dát s EHR; bezpečné messagovanie; detailne orientovaná výmena dát; rozdelte na moduly: identita pacienta; flow objednávok; výmena dát; manažment súhlasu; dodajte funkcie smerujúce k pacientovi s zlepšeniami prístupnosti; rozpočet priradený pre bezpečnosť; prístup naprieč systémami; fázové recenzie; metriky pokrývajú časy čakania; adopciu portálu; spokojnosť pacienta; najmä pre skúsenosti smerujúce k používateľovi.
Výroba, program digitálneho dvojníka pre výrobné linky; spúšťače prediktívnej údržby; viditeľnosť dodávateľského reťazca; rozdelte na vrstvy: získavanie dát; tréning modelu; UI dashboardy; dodajte detekciu anomálií; rozpočet pre senzory; manažéri koordinujú závodné tímy; zdieľané insights dát; fázové brány; úspech meraný znížením výpadkov; zisky priepustnosti; zlepšenia naprieč produktmi.
V edukačnej technológii, upgrade learning platformy na podporu vzdialených kohortov; analýza pokroku študentov; integrácia s externými poskytovateľmi obsahu; rozdelte na: autentifikáciu; katalóg kurzov; sledovanie pokroku; reportovanie; dodajte inštruktorom; rozpočet pre prístupnosť; prístup k dátam naprieč departementmi; fázové recenzie; metriky zahŕňajú mieru dokončenia; čas angažovanosti; znížené drop-offy; namiesto toho, znovu použite spoločný modul autentifikácie.
Retail iniciatíva: omnichannel checkout; lojalitný program; flow vrátení; peňaženka; rozdelte na moduly: košík; checkout; platba; manažment objednávok; spracovanie vrátení; dodajte zlepšenia výkonu; rozpočet pre cloud; prístup k dátam pre marketérov; fázové brány; metriky ukazujú pokles opustenia košíka; skúsenosť zákazníka zostáva plynulá medzi kanálmi; existuje hodnota za funkciami naprieč projektmi; iné dotykové body sú dôležité.
Portál verejného sektora: služby občanov; manažment prípadov; vydávanie povolení; slučka spätnej väzby; rozdelte na účty; povolenia; plánovanie; dodajte digitálne služby; dohľad nad rozpočtom; manažéri koordinujú naprieč agentúrami; zdieľaná výmena dát; fázové recenzie; výsledky zahŕňajú znížené časy čakania; vyššiu spokojnosť občanov; ste pripravení na škálovanie; výhody zahŕňajú odolnosť naprieč službami.
Najlepšie praktiky pre prioritizáciu, riadenie a odhad epics

Na prioritizáciu použite model skórovania, ktorý kombinuje hodnotu, riziko a uskutočniteľnosť; udržiavajte živý, viditeľný backlog, najmä pre mnoho závislostí. To zlepšuje rozhodovanie; zvyšuje viditeľnosť pre stakeholderov. V rámci Kanban flow implementujte WIP limity na zabezpečenie zameranej dodávky.
Ready to leverage AI for your business?
Book a free strategy call — no strings attached.


